AllStar and EchoLink

AllStar and EchoLink use internet connections to extend amateur-radio access, but they still depend on licensed operators, clean audio, correct identification, and responsible operating procedure.

AllStar

Node network

AllStarLink connects repeaters, remote bases, and hotspots through VoIP nodes.

EchoLink

Validated users

EchoLink is available to licensed amateur operators and requires callsign validation.

Procedure

Linked audio

Leave extra pauses because multiple linked repeaters, users, and internet paths may need time to reset.

System diagram

Linked radio audio path

A simplified signal or workflow path members can use to understand the system before asking deeper technical questions.

1

Local RF

A radio user keys a repeater or node.

2

Node computer

Audio is encoded and sent over the internet.

3

Remote node

Another node receives and decodes the audio.

4

Remote RF or client

Audio is retransmitted or played to a validated user.

How it works

Learning notes

AllStarLink describes itself as a network of amateur radio repeaters, remote base stations, and hotspots accessible to each other via VoIP.

EchoLink documentation describes software that lets amateur stations communicate over the internet using VoIP and says the service is for licensed operators.

For CBRA, linked access should be presented as a capability, not as a substitute for normal repeater etiquette. Operators still identify, listen, pause, and keep transmissions appropriate.

CBRA application

Node records: Keep node numbers, names, locations, and access notes current.

Audio quality: Internet linking can expose bad levels, clipping, hum, or timing problems.

Operating culture: New users need simple instructions: listen first, identify, pause, and avoid rapid back-and-forth keying.

Practical checklist

What to check before changing anything

These are safe learning and documentation steps, not permission to modify repeater, tower, electrical, or club infrastructure without approval.

Access

Validate users

Do not publish instructions that bypass license validation or normal control expectations.

Timing

Leave pauses

Linked systems need longer gaps than local simplex or a single repeater.

Logs

Track issues

Record dropouts, stuck links, audio problems, and controller changes.
